ABSTRACT

The objective this study was to identify differences in the morphogenic patterns of four Urochloa brizantha cultivars (marandu, piatã, xaraés and paiaguás grasses) during the stockpiling period. A completely randomized design was used, with three replications, in experimental plots of 9m². The evaluations took place over 2 years. The grasses were stockpiled for 92 (Year 1) and 95 (Year 2) days. The leaf appearance rate of paiaguás grass was higher, compared to other grasses. In Year 1, the stem elongation rate of xaraés grass was higher than other grasses. At the end of stockpiling period of Year 1, the tiller population density (TPD) was higher in the paiaguás grass, intermediate in the xaraés and marandu grasses and lower in the piatã grass. At the end of the stockpiling period in Year 2, TPD was higher in the paiaguás grass canopy, intermediate in the marandu and piatã grasses canopies, and lower in the xaraés grass canopy. Paiaguás grass has greater leaf growth during the stockpiling period and is therefore suitable for use under stockpiled grazing. Xaraés grass has high stem elongation during the stockpiling period, which is why its use under stockpiled grazing must be accompanied by adjustments in pasture management.(AU)

ABSTRACT

Background: Risk of falls increases as age advances. Complaints of impaired balance are very common in the elderly age group. Objectives: The objective of this study was to investigate whether the subjective perception of impaired balance was associated with deficits in postural control (objective analysis) in elderly community-dwelling women. Method: Static posturography was used in two groups: elderly women with (WC group) and without (NC group) complaints of impaired balance. The area, mean sway amplitude and mean speed of the center of pressure (COP) in the anterior-posterior (AP) and medial-lateral (ML) directions were analyzed in three stances: single-leg stance, double-leg stance and tandem stance, with eyes open or closed on two different surfaces: stable (firm) and unstable (foam). A digital chronometer was activated to measure the time limit (Tlimit) in the single-leg stance. Kruskal-Wallis tests followed by Mann-Whitney tests, Friedman analyses followed by post hoc Wilcoxon tests and Bonferroni corrections, and Spearman statistical tests were used in the data analysis. Differences of p<0.05 were considered statistically significant. Results: The results of posturography variables revealed no differences between groups. The timed single-leg stance test revealed a shorter Tlimit in the left single-leg stance (p=0.01) in WC group compared to NC group. A negative correlation between posturography variables and Tlimit was detected. Conclusions: Posturography did not show any differences between the groups; however, the timed single-leg stance allowed the authors to observe differences in postural control performance between elderly women with and those without complaints of impaired balance. .

ABSTRACT

β-catenin and c-myc play important roles in the development of tissues and organs. However, little is known about their expression patterns during the development of the human common bile duct. Immunohistochemistry was used to detect β-catenin and c-myc expression in common bile duct samples from postmortem tissues of 14 premature infants and 6 spontaneously aborted fetuses. The expression of β-catenin and c-myc was also analyzed by Western blot. The samples were divided into four groups based on the stage of human fetal development: 12, 13-27, 28-37, and >37 weeks. The Image-Pro Plus v. 6.0 image analysis software was used to calculate the mean qualifying score (MQS). At fetal stages 12, 13-27, 28-37, and >37 weeks, MQS of β-catenin were 612.52±262.13, 818.38±311.73, 706.33±157.19, and 350.69±110.19, respectively. There was a significant difference in MQS among the four groups (ANOVA, P=0.0155) and between the scores at >37 and 13-27 weeks (Student-Newman-Keuls, P<0.05). At fetal stages 12, 13-27, 28-37, and >37 weeks, the MQS of c-myc were 1376.64±330.04, 1224.18±171.66, 1270.24±320.75, and 741.04±219.19, respectively. There was a significant difference in MQS among the four groups (ANOVA, P=0.0087) and between the scores at >37 and 12 weeks, >37 and 13-27 weeks, and >37 and 28-37 weeks (all P<0.05, Student-Newman-Keuls). Western blots showed that β-catenin and c-myc expression were significantly higher in fetal than in postnatal control duct tissue (P<0.05). c-myc and β-catenin are involved in the normal development of the human common bile duct.

ABSTRACT

Integrins are heterodimeric receptors composed of á and â transmembrane subunits that mediate attachment of cells to the extracellular matrix and counter-ligands such as ICAM-1 on adjacent cells. â2 integrin (CD18) associates with four different á (CD11) subunits to form an integrin subfamily, which has been reported to be expressed exclusively on leukocytes. However, recent studies indicate that â2 integrin is also expressed by other types of cells. Since the gene for â2 integrin is located in the region of human chromosome 21 associated with congenital heart defects, we postulated that it may be expressed in the developing heart. Here, we show the results from several different techniques used to test this hypothesis. PCR analyses indicated that â2 integrin and the áL, áM, and áX subunits are expressed during heart development. Immunohistochemical studies in both embryonic mouse and chicken hearts, using antibodies directed against the N- or C-terminal of â2 integrin or against its á subunit partners, showed that â2 integrin, as well as the áL, áM, and áX subunits, are expressed by the endothelial and mesenchymal cells of the atrioventricular canal and in the epicardium and myocardium during cardiogenesis. In situ hybridization studies further confirmed the presence of â2 integrin in these various locations in the embryonic heart. These results indicate that the â2 integrin subfamily may have other activities in addition to leukocyte adhesion, such as modulating the migration and differentiation of cells during the morphogenesis of the cardiac valves and myocardial walls of the heart.

ABSTRACT

Se investigaron 460 necropsias de pacientes procedentes del Hospital Docente Dr Carlos J Finlay, realizadas entre 1999 y 2003. Se analizaron 18 arterias procedentes de los siete sectores vasculares siguientes: el polígono de Willis, considerado como una sola arteria, las tres coronarias epicárdicas (derecha, descendente anterior y circunfleja izquierda), la aorta (torácica y abdominal), las renales, las ilíacas y las femorales. Para el estudio patomorfológico y morfométrico se utilizó el sistema aterométrico. Las arterias se disecaron, se fijaron, se colorearon y se les realizaron los análisis cualitativo y cuantitativo para el estudio estadístico mediante la correlación canónica. Entre los resultados más relevantes se observaron muy fuertes correlaciones entre la estría adiposa, la placa fibrosa y la placa grave en los análisis entre todas las arterias investigadas, con algunas excepciones. El conjunto de estos resultados sugiere que la aterosclerosis es un proceso de distribución sistémica.


Four hundred and sixty necropsies of patients from Carlos J Finlay Hospital performed between 1999 and 2003 were investigated. Eighteen arteries from the following seven vascular arteries were analyzed: Willis circle, considered as only one artery, the three epicardial coronaries (right, anterior descending and left circumflex), the aorta (thoracic and abdominal); the two renal, the iliac and the phemoral. An atherometric system was used for the pathomorphological and morphometric study. The arteries were dissected, fixed and coloured. A qualitative and quantitative analysis was made for the statistical study by canonical correlation. Among the most important results there were observed very strong correlations between the adipose stria, the fibrous plaque and the severe plaque in the analyses of all among all the investigated arteries, with a few exceptions. All these results strongly suggest that atherosclerosis is a process of systemic distribution.

ABSTRACT

Este estudo teve como objetivo acompanhar o processo de desenvolvimento testicular desde a fase indiferenciada até sua completa formação. Embriões e fetos de vacas da raça nelore (Bos taurus indicus) foram obtidos em frigoríficos próximos à cidade de Uberlândia, Minas Gerais. As gônadas dos fetos e os embriões foram fixados em bouin e processados para microscópica óptica convencional. A gônada foi observada primeiramente em um embrião de 1,0 cm de comprimento. Em embriões com 2,5 cm a presença da albugínea permite a identificação do sexo. A espessura média da albugínea variou de 29,08 a 558,46 mm. Gradativamente, observou-se aumento da vascularização da albugínea e do parênquima. O mediastino encontrava-se localizado centralmente. Houve uma diminuição no espaço ocupado pelos cordões testiculares de 63,71 para 41,99% do volume total dos testículos. O seu diâmetro variou de 31,68 a 48,80 mm. O diâmetro das células germinativas (e dos seus núcleos) foi de 12,27(6,65) a 16,95 (14,21) mm, respectivamente. A quantidade de células germinativas por corte transversal de cordão diminuiu de um máximo de 2,80 para 0,76. O número total de células germinativas foi de 16 no princípio da colonização da gônada para 18,32 x 106 no final do estudo. O número de células de Sertoli por corte transversal de cordão variou de 10,00 a 16,25. Os resultados obtidos mostram que a origem e a formação dos testículos nos embriões e fetos de vacas da raça Nelore (Bos taurus indicus) ocorre de forma muito semelhante ao do que é descrito para Bos taurus taurus.


The aim of this study was to accompany the process of testicular development from the non-differentiable phase to its complete formation. Embryos and fetuses of Nelore breed cows (Bos Taurus indicus) were obtained in slaughterhouses near the Uberlandia city, Minas Gerais. The gonads and the embryos were fixed in Bouin’s fixative and afterwards processed for conventional optical microscopy. The gonadal was observed firstly in a 1.0 cm long embryo. In 2.5 cm long embryos the presence of the albuginea allows the sex identification. The mean thickness of the albuginea ranged from 29.08 to 558.45 mm. Gradually increase of vascularization of the albuginea and parenchyma is observed. The mediastinum is located centrally. There was a decrease in the space occupied by the testicular cords, from 63.71 to 41.99% of the total testes volume. Its diameter ranged from 31.68 to 48.80 mm. The diameter of germinal cells (and their nuclei) was from 12.27 (6.65) to 16.95 914.21) mm. The quantity of germinal cells by cross section of cord decreased from a maximum of 2.80 to 0.76. The total number of germinal cells was from 16 at the beginning of colonization of the gonad to 18.32 x 106 at the end of the study. The number of Sertoli’s cells by cross section of cord ranged from 10.00 to 16.25. The results obtained show that the origin and formation of testes in embryos and fetuses from Nelore breed cows (Bos taurus indicus) does occur in a very similar way to what is described for Bos taurus taurus.

ABSTRACT

Lycium chilense, a deciduous perennial shrub, is one of the endangered native species of Patagonia due to sheep overgrazing. Chances of recolonization by seeds are scarce due to the limited density of propagules in the soil and very specific requirements for germination. The objective was to develop an in vitro propagation protocol that would help to perform reestablishment of this species in degraded areas of the Patagonian steppe. Seeds came from two provenances with different somatic number due to differences in ploidy level. Defoliated microcuttings were planted in test tubes with different growing media and taken to a growth chamber. Rooting percentage did not differ between origins, but higher values were encountered for medium without hormones. Subcultures increased significantly rooting percentage and reduced time to rooting. The leaves from micropropagated plants were thinner, did not exhibit hairs, and had poorly developed palisade parenchyma and less epicuticular waxes. In vitro leaves had lower stomatal density and their stomata were less functional when compared to acclimated leaves. A repopulation program of Lycium chilense based on microcutting culture, specialy using subcultures, is feasible.

ABSTRACT

Lepidopteran insects present a complex organization of appendages which develop by various mechanisms. In the mulberry silkworm, Bombyx mori a pair of meso- and meta-thoracic discs located on either side in the larvae gives rise to the corresponding fore- and hind-wings of the adult. These discs do not experience massive cell rearrangements during metamorphosis and display the adult wing vein pattern. We have analysed wing development in B. mori by two approaches, viz., expression of patterning genes in larval wing discs, and regulatory capacities of larval discs following explantation or perturbation. Expression of Nubbin is seen all over the presumptive wing blade domains unlike in Drosophila, where it is confined to the hinge and the wing pouch. Excision of meso- and meta-thoracic discs during the larval stages resulted in emergence of adult moths lacking the corresponding wings without any loss of thoracic tissues suggesting independent origin of wing and thoracic primordia. The expression of wingless and distal-less along the dorsal/ventral margin in wing discs correlated well with their expression profile in adult Drosophila wings. Partially excised wing discs did not show in situ regeneration or duplication suggesting their early differentiation. The presence of adult wing vein patterns discernible in larval wing discs and the patterns of marker gene expression as well as the inability of these discs to regulate growth suggested that wing differentiation is achieved early in B. mori. The timings of morphogenetic events are different and the wing discs behave like presumptive wing buds opening out as wing blades in B. mori unlike evagination of only the pouch region as wing blades seen in Drosophila.

ABSTRACT

El sexo del embrión queda determinado en el momento de la fecundación según que el espermatozoide contenga un cromosoma X o un cromosoma Y. Sin embargo, trascurren varias semanas durante la embriogénesis humana sin que existan diferencias evidentes-aún al microscopio- entre un feto de sexo femenino y uno de sexo masculino. A partir de la expresión del gen SRY en los fetos XY, las futuras gónadas inician una serie de eventos caracterizados por expresión de proteínas, que determinan cambios citológicos, histológicos y funcionales característicos de los testículos. Este evento relativamente temprano en el desarrollo del sexo se denomina determinación sexual, dada su importancia determinante en el resto de los eventos que se suceden luego. Los testículos secretan dos hormonas, hormona ani-Mülleriana y testorona, cuya acción provoca la masculinización de los esbozos de los órganos genitales internos y externos, que no mostraban hasta entonces diferencias entre los sexos. El proceso de diferenciación de los genitales se denominan diferenciación sexual fetal. Poco se conoce hasta hoy sobre los mecanismo que inducen a las gónadas a tomar caminos ováricos en el feto XX. Es sabido desde hace tiempo, en cambio, que la falta de las hormonas testiculares resulta en la feminización de los genitales internos y externos, independientemente de la existencia o ausencia de ovarios. El conocimiento de los mecanismos moleculares, celulares y endocrinos involucrados en el desarrollo sexual fetal permiten comprender mejor la patología resultante de sus respectivas alteraciones que generan cuadros clínicos conocidos como ambigüedades sexuales

ABSTRACT

The authors present morphogenetic and biomechanical approaches on the concept of the Schistosoma mansoni granulomas, considering them as organoid structures that depend on cellular adhesion and sorting, forming rearrangement into hierarchical concentric layers, creating tension-dependent structures, aiming to acquire round form, since this is the minimal energy form, in which opposing forces pull in equally from all directions and are in balance. From the morphogenetic point of view, the granulomas function as little organs, presenting maturative and involutional stages in their development with final disappearance (pre-granulomatous stages, subdivided in: weaky and/or initial reactive and exudative; granulomatous stages: exudative-productive, productive and involutional). A model for the development of granulomas was suggested according to the following stages: encapsulating, focal hystolysis, fiber production, orientation and compacting and involution and desintegration. The autors concluded that schistosomal granuloma is not a tangled web of individual cells and fibers, but an organized structure composed by host and parasite components, which is not formed to attack the miracidia, but functions as an hybrid interface between two different phylogenetic beings.

ABSTRACT

The synthesis of glycosaminoglycans and acidic polysaccharides during embryonic and fetal development in mammals and molluscs is briefly reviewed. A sequential order of appearance of each of the acidic polysaccharides was observed, coinciding with the major processes of the ontogeny. In mammals, hyaluronic acid is the first glycosaminoglycan synthesized at the beginning of morphogenesis. This glycosaminoglycan is then replaced by chondroitin 6-sulfate during the migration of the mesenchymal cells. Heparan sulfate, dermatan sulfate and chondroitin 4-sulfate are synthesized only during cell differentiation. The synthesis of heparin, on the other hand, is confined to mast cells in a few tissues and is a late event in the differentiation process. The same general pattern is also observed in molluscs except that hyaluronic acid is replaced by an acidic galactan in the morphogenetic process. The activity of the degrading enzymes responsible for the disappearance of hyaluronic acid, chondroitin sulfate and the acidic galactan in each phase of embryonic development is also reviewed.
